The Advantages of LED Technology in Outdoor Pole Lights

LED technology has revolutionized the outdoor lighting landscape, providing numerous advantages over traditional lighting solutions. The benefits of LED pole lights extend beyond mere aesthetics, impacting energy consumption, maintenance, and overall performance.

Energy Efficiency

One of the most significant advantages of LED pole lights is their energy efficiency. Compared to traditional incandescent or halogen bulbs, LEDs consume significantly less power while delivering the same or even greater illumination. This reduction in energy consumption not only lowers operational costs but also contributes to a decrease in carbon footprint, making them an environmentally friendly choice.

Lighting engineers must consider the wattage and lumen output when selecting LED fixtures. A well-designed LED pole light can provide optimal brightness while minimizing energy usage, thus achieving an effective balance between performance and sustainability.

Longevity and Durability

LEDs are renowned for their long lifespan, often lasting up to 50,000 hours or more. This longevity translates to reduced replacement frequency, which is particularly beneficial for outdoor applications where access can be challenging. The durability of LED fixtures is another critical factor; they are typically resistant to shock, vibration, and extreme weather conditions, making them ideal for various outdoor environments.

For lighting engineers, the extended lifespan of LED pole lights means less frequent maintenance and lower long-term costs. This reliability allows for more strategic planning in lighting design, as engineers can focus on optimizing illumination levels rather than worrying about regular replacements.

Key Considerations for Lighting Engineers

While the advantages of LED pole lights are clear, lighting engineers must carefully consider several factors when designing outdoor lighting systems. These considerations ensure that the final design meets both aesthetic and functional requirements.

Illumination Levels

Determining the appropriate illumination levels for outdoor spaces is a critical task for lighting engineers. The required brightness will vary based on the application, whether it be for parking lots, pathways, or public parks. The Illuminating Engineering Society (IES) provides guidelines on recommended illumination levels, which can serve as a valuable resource during the design process.

Engineers should also consider the distribution of light. Uniform lighting is essential to enhance safety and visibility, particularly in areas with high foot traffic. Utilizing photometric data from LED manufacturers can help engineers select fixtures that provide the desired light distribution pattern.

Placement and Height of Pole Lights

The placement and height of outdoor pole lights are vital elements that influence both functionality and aesthetics. The height of the poles will affect the spread of light and the intensity of illumination at ground level. Generally, taller poles are used for larger areas, while shorter poles may be more suitable for pathways or smaller spaces.

Furthermore, strategic placement can minimize light pollution and glare, ensuring that the lighting serves its intended purpose without causing disruption to nearby residents or wildlife. Conducting site assessments and utilizing lighting simulation software can assist engineers in making informed decisions about pole placement and height.

Compliance with Regulations

Lighting engineers must also navigate various regulations and standards that govern outdoor lighting. Local codes may dictate specific requirements for light levels, energy efficiency, and even aesthetic considerations. Compliance with these regulations is essential not only for legal reasons but also for ensuring the safety and satisfaction of the community.

Additionally, understanding the impact of outdoor lighting on wildlife and the environment is increasingly important. Many municipalities are adopting dark sky ordinances to reduce light pollution, which can affect nocturnal animals and disrupt ecosystems. Lighting engineers should be aware of these considerations and design solutions that are both compliant and environmentally responsible.

Transportation and Infrastructure

Transportation infrastructure, including highways, bridges, and transit stations, relies heavily on effective lighting solutions. LED pole lights provide the necessary illumination to enhance visibility and safety for drivers and pedestrians alike. The ability to integrate smart technology allows for adaptive lighting solutions that can respond to real-time conditions, such as traffic flow or weather changes.

In these applications, lighting engineers must prioritize safety and compliance with stringent regulations. The design must ensure that light levels are adequate without causing glare or light trespass, which can impair visibility for drivers and create hazardous conditions.
